Mr. Nguyen Khac Toan inspected the progress of site clearance at the intersection of Provincial Road 12B and the North - South Expressway (Cam Lo - La Son section)

Removing bottlenecks

The field inspection shows that site clearance at the intersection of Provincial Road 12B and the North - South Expressway expansion project (Cam Lo - La Son section), the U-turn point for overloaded vehicles at Tuan Bridge, and several frontage roads in Kim Long Ward are being implemented through coordination among investors, contractors, relevant departments, sectors, and local authorities. However, difficulties and obstacles still remain, particularly regarding the electrical power system, as well as tombs and graves of local residents, which need to be resolved to ensure the progress.

For the North - South Expressway expansion project (Cam Lo - La Son, and La Son - Hoa Lien sections), contractors are focusing on speeding up construction. In areas where the site has already been cleared, construction is being carried out in a rolling manner, beginning construction immediately after ground leveling so as to shorten the implementation time.

In 2025, typhoons and floods washed away the abutment of Le No Bridge (Khe Tre Commune), causing erosion and altering the water flow. Currently, units are reinforcing and repairing the structure to serve the commuting needs of residents. Additionally, a significant accumulation of sand and gravel in the Le No stream has reduced flood drainage capacity, and increasing the risk of flooding if not being dredged and cleared promptly.

Regarding the VSIP Hue Industrial Park project, the investor has coordinated with Hue City Management Board of Investment and Construction Project Area 3, the People’s Committees of Hung Loc and Loc An Communes, and relevant units to hand over boundary markers on site. According to the plan, site clearance for the project will be conducted in two phases, with a total area of more than 467 hectares. The current priority is to complete the progress planning and the forest land conversion procedure to launch the project soon.

Synchronous and effective implementation

After conducting the field inspection, Mr. Nguyen Khac Toan acknowledged the efforts of units and localities in accelerating site clearance and racing against time to implement the project's components in line with the plan.

The Chairman of the City People’s Committee requested the localities to continue stepping up communication and encourage residents to comply with policies; fully and promptly implement compensation and support mechanisms, resolve outstanding issues, ensure legitimate rights of residents and build public consensus. At the same time, relevant units must urgently complete inventories, coordinate with residents in relocating graves; organize construction scientifically, and ensure both progress and quality.

Regarding the repair work on Le No Bridge, the Chairman of the City People’s Committee requested faster repair progress, combined with dredging and clearing of the water flow to ensure flood drainage capacity, structural safety, and traffic safety during the rainy season.

In the management of economic and industrial zones and project implementation, he required the Management Board of Economic and Industrial Zones, along with relevant departments and agencies, to urgently complete procedures related to investment, environment, and fire prevention and fighting; closely monitor progress and proactively coordinate on compensation and site clearance to facilitate early project commencement.

“The VSIP Hue Industrial Park project is identified as having significant importance in attracting investment, creating jobs, and promoting economic restructuring; therefore, it requires strong and decisive direction,” emphasized Mr. Nguyen Khac Toan.
